Economism

Economism is a direct reduction of any political or cultural phenomena or activities to economics.

In particular, "economism" was a movement in early Russian Social Democratic Labour Party whose position was that the workers' struggle must be only economical and not political.[1]

Robert M. Young used the term as a synonym to Vulgar Marxism, which he defined as "the most orthodox [position in Marxism which] provides one-to-one correlations between the socio-economic base and the intellectual superstructure".[2]
